Alloway and Lee both need to demonstrate that they’ve sharpened their route running skills before they’ll get a chance to see much action. Alloway, was a raw route runner come out of high school but is a dangerous athlete with the ball in his hands. He could see the ball on sweeps and screens but look for him to mainly be used as a returner. Think Tavon Austin.

Lee, a former QB turned WR is still learning the finer points of the game but with his athleticism it’s undeniable that he can really help this team if he’s able to get on the field. The other factor working for Lee, at least in the Spring, is that he’s one of the taller veteran receivers on the team. Creating jump ball scenarios or 50/50 balls, especially in the redzone, helps this team keep from being one dimensional as it enters scoring range.
